Animals ...work in progress
I think it proves to me that when making animals , more I make better I get. I don't want to sound wrong , but just encourage (((you))) out there , that can't wait to make an excellent animal and get frustrated with your final results.... keep doing and you WILL get better!!*grin*
The cheetah is my first one. I love her.... as you can see .... she needs more spots.
Making animals can be very exhausting, so my best advise for those newbies is to take your time, take breaks by letting your work sit while you work on something else and them when it *calls* you, ( believe me, if you let , it will, grin) you will be excited and ready for it.
One last thing.... having pictures of the REAL animals in different poses is very important and helpful.
